Den Helder is a beautiful town in the Netherlands, situated at the very tip of the North Holland province. Visit the Marinemuseum to learn more about the country's marine traditions, take a walk in the botanical gardens Oranjerie De Groene Parel Den Helder or admire sealife in the Fort Kijkduin Museum and Aquarium.

Wilhelmshaven is a town on the coast in Lower Saxony, Germany. It is situated on the western side of the Jade Bight, a bay of the North Sea. It is adjacent to the Lower Saxony Wadden Sea National Park (part of UNESCO World Natural Heritage Site). Wilhelmshaven is Germany’s only deep-water port, and its largest naval base. Go visit the marine museum, coastal museum, aquarium, UNESCO World Heritage Site Wadden Sea Visitor centre or the "Botanischer Garten". Or just walk around, enjoy.

You sail on the Morgenster

Shipping type: Brig
Homeport: Den Helder (NL)
Date built: 1919
Trainees: 35
Length: 48 m
Height of mast: 29 m
Sail: 600 m2
